微囊藻毒素和黄曲霉毒素及伏马菌素联合毒性  被引量:5

Combinative toxicity of Microcystin,Aflatoxin and Fumonisin

摘  要:目的研究微囊藻毒素、黄曲霉毒素、伏马菌素对Hep G2细胞的半数抑制浓度(IC50),探讨3种毒素的联合毒性。方法选用3种毒素各自最具代表性的异构体微囊藻毒素LR、黄曲霉毒素B1和伏马菌素B1,用水溶性四氮唑(WST-1)比色法测定3种物质对Hep G2细胞存活率的影响,计算IC50,并根据等效曲面联合毒性分析模型判断联合作用类型。结果染毒24 h,微囊藻毒素LR对Hep G2细胞的IC50>100μmol/L;黄曲霉毒素B1、伏马菌素B1及3毒素混合物的IC50分别为1.0,399.2和172.0μmol/L。根据等效曲面法求得的相互作用指数α为0.95。结论微囊藻毒素LR、黄曲霉毒素B1和伏马菌素B1对Hep G2的联合毒作用类型为相加作用。Objective To study 50 % inhibition concentration (IC50)of Microcystin, Aflatoxin and Fumonisin and the combinative toxic effect of the three biotoxins in HepG2 cell line. Methods Cell viability and 50 % inhibition concentration ( IC50 ) of Microcystin - LR( MCLR), Aflatoxin B1 (AFB1), Fumonisin B1 ( FB1 ) and the mixture were measured by tetrazolium salt(WST - 1 )assay with HepG2 cell line. Combinative toxicity of the three blotoxins was evaluated according to response surface analysis. Results Treatment of MCLR for 24 , the ICs0 was more than 100 μmol/L. IC50 of Aflatoxin B1, Fumonisin B1 and the mixture of the three biotoxins were 1.0,399.2 and 172.0 μmoL/L respectively. The interaction index according to response surface analysis was 0.95. Conclusion Combinative toxicity of the mixture falls into the category of additive effect.
